In "Pushing the Limits" by Katie McGarry, the moment portrays an intimate encounter between the characters, particularly highlighting the vulnerability and emotional tension felt by the narrator. The simple act of Noah holding the narrator's hand becomes significant as it reveals deeper layers of trust and comfort. The sensation of his warm touch juxtaposes with the narrator's internal struggle regarding their scars, making the scene poignant and relatable.
Noah's deliberate touch serves as a catalyst for the narrator’s feelings of insecurity and exposure, as they have always kept their scars hidden. His actions contradict the narrator's instinct to hide, forcing them to confront their past and the shame associated with it. This moment encapsulates the theme of connection amid personal struggles, illustrating how love and acceptance can emerge even in the most challenging circumstances.
